Skyrockets Roll On In Tijuana

Tijuana, Mexico. The Ron Boone division-leading San Jose Skyrockets (21-5) traveled south of the border to Tijuana and pulled off a victory against the Tijuana Dragones, 119-96. The Skyrockets controlled most of the game, leading the game by as much as 17 points in the first half. The game was characterized by San Jose's strong guard play, as Lamar Castile came off the bench to score 28 points as well as the combined effort of Matt Luedtke, Todd Okeson and Anthony Lumpkin created havoc with Tijuana's ballhandling, causing 12 turnovers in the first half alone. Skyrockets' tenacious guard play continued in the third quarter with 6 more turnovers and scored off four of them. Luedke scored 15, Okeson 13 and Rock Winston, Solomon Hughes and Jamar Howard had 11 points each. The Dragons were led by Gene Shipley with 29 and Matt Vaughan with 28.
